Electroluminescence behavior of MEH-PPV (Poly [2-methoxy-5-(2’-ethyl-hexoxy)-1, 4 phenylenevinylene]), Alq3 (Tris (8-hydroxyquinolinato) aluminium) and P3HT as the emissive layer has been investigated in the organic light emitting diode (OLED). 2D numerical simulations have been performed using finite element method from device simulation software ALTLAS from Silvaco Inc. Effect of doping concentration and thickness of active layer on device performance has been studied.
